SEVEN Launches 7 Ring Air Contactless Payment Ring for Rs 1,477
SEVEN, a fintech wearable startup, launched the 7 Ring Air, a contactless payment ring priced at Rs 1,477, on April 19. Designed for seamless, secure tap-to-pay transactions without a phone, wallet, battery, or network, it aims to simplify everyday payments, especially for metro commuters. The ring has gained strong demand through orders and user-shared experiences highlighting its convenience. SEVEN's CEO Vijay Khubchandani emphasized making wearable payments affordable and accessible for mass-market users.
